Winery Geierslay GbR Straußwirtschaft
Wintrich
You will find the Geierslay Winery in Wintrich on the Moselle. The winegrowing family has been dedicated to winegrowing for generations. The Geierslay is a former monastery estate of Himmerod Abbey, first mentioned in 1254.
The Kilburg family has been involved in viticulture since 1465, making them one of the oldest winemaking families in the Moselle region. The grape varieties grow in the locations of Wintrich and Piesport. Riesling, the most commonly cultivated grape variety, grows in the sites Wintricher Großer Herrgott, Wintricher Ohligsberg, Wintricher Geierslay, and Piesporter Treppchen. Burgundy and red wine varieties can be found in the locations Wintricher Geierslay and Wintricher Großer Herrgott. Rivaner and Kerner are cultivated in the site Wintricher Großer Herrgott. You can taste the wines in the wine tavern of the estate. On the terrace, you have a view over the Moselle. Alternatively, you can take part in a wine tasting at the winery.
